GILD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2025 in Review

2,013 of the 7,458 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Gilead Sciences (GILD) for Q1 2025, worth a combined $119B — up 21% from $98.5B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 275 funds opened new GILD positions and 112 closed out — a net gain of 163 holders — while 692 added to existing stakes and 828 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, adding an estimated $1.88B. The largest seller was Capital World Investors, cutting an estimated $1.87B.
